#69773c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#69773c is composed of 41.2% red, 46.7%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.6%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 74.2 degrees, a saturation of 33% and a lightness of 35.1%. #69773c color hex could be obtained by blending #d2ee78 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#69773c color description : Dark moderate yellow.
#69773c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#69773c has RGB values of R:105, G:119,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0, Y:0.5,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 6911804.

Shades and Tints of #69773c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f8f9f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#69773c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b5b58 is the less saturated color, while #86ae05 is the most saturated one.
